CLI for exporting datadog metrics
Project description
A simple command line utility to export datadog metrics.
events
to export datadog events that where reported in the last 24 hours, type:
datadog-exporter events \
--iso-datetime \
--pretty-print \
--start-time -24h
metric names
to export all available database metric names, type:
datadog-exporter names
metrics
to export specific metrics from the last 24 hours, type:
datadog_export metrics \
--iso-datetime \
--pretty-print \
--start-time -2h \
--window 30m \
'docker.cpu.system{*}'
The --window option allows you to influence the resolution of the values returned.
credentials
Add your Datadog Application and API key in the file $HOME/.datadog.ini in the
section DEFAULT:
[DEFAULT]
api_key=a77aa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aaa
app_key=bb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bbb
Alternatively, you can set the environment variable DATADOG_API_KEY and DATADOG_APP_KEY.
